WYNNEFIELD (WPVI) -- A 19th District Philadelphia police officer is recovering after being hurt in a crash.

The sergeant's cruiser slammed into a pole while he was on his way to help another officer.

The accident happened at 3 a.m. Saturday on Parkside Avenue at Bryn Mawr Avenue in the city's Wynnefield section.

The 45-year-old officer was treated and released at Penn Presbyterian Medical Center for nonlife-threatening injuries.
